England responded though and eventually ran out 5-1 winners, but one of the main talking points was the treatment of Cole and Ferdinand, captain in the absence of John Terry, feels it was out of order.
The Manchester United defender said: "It's disappointing. When any player makes a mistake all you want to do is get behind him and gee him up and make sure with his next touch that he gets his confidence back and plays himself back into the game.
"It doesn't help when the fans are booing one of their own players. Hopefully the people have gone home and may feel a bit ashamed of themselves."
